Home
last modified time | relevance | path

Searched refs:VarLayout (Results 1 – 2 of 2) sorted by relevance

/external/deqp/modules/glshared/
DglsShaderExecUtil.cpp844 struct VarLayout struct in deqp::gls::ShaderExecUtil::BufferIoExecutor
850 VarLayout (void) : offset(0), stride(0), matrixStride(0) {} in VarLayout() argument
856 …static void computeVarLayout (const std::vector<Symbol>& symbols, std::vector<VarLayout>* layout…
857 static deUint32 getLayoutStride (const vector<VarLayout>& layout);
859 …static void copyToBuffer (const glu::VarType& varType, const VarLayout& layout, int numValues, …
860 …static void copyFromBuffer (const glu::VarType& varType, const VarLayout& layout, int numValues…
865 vector<VarLayout> m_inputLayout;
866 vector<VarLayout> m_outputLayout;
910 void BufferIoExecutor::computeVarLayout (const std::vector<Symbol>& symbols, std::vector<VarLayout>… in computeVarLayout()
922 VarLayout& layoutEntry = (*layout)[varNdx]; in computeVarLayout()
[all …]
/external/deqp/external/vulkancts/modules/vulkan/shaderexecutor/
DvktShaderExecutor.cpp1547 struct VarLayout struct in vkt::shaderexecutor::__anond24de0ee0111::BufferIoExecutor
1553 VarLayout (void) : offset(0), stride(0), matrixStride(0) {} in VarLayout() function
1556 …static void computeVarLayout (const std::vector<Symbol>& symbols, std::vector<VarLayout>* layou…
1557 static deUint32 getLayoutStride (const vector<VarLayout>& layout);
1559 …static void copyToBuffer (const glu::VarType& varType, const VarLayout& layout, int numValues,…
1560 …static void copyFromBuffer (const glu::VarType& varType, const VarLayout& layout, int numValue…
1565 vector<VarLayout> m_inputLayout;
1566 vector<VarLayout> m_outputLayout;
1580 inline deUint32 BufferIoExecutor::getLayoutStride (const vector<VarLayout>& layout) in getLayoutStride()
1585 void BufferIoExecutor::computeVarLayout (const std::vector<Symbol>& symbols, std::vector<VarLayout>… in computeVarLayout()
[all …]